Austin Community info

EconomY & Housing Market

  • Median Home Price: As of September 2025, the median home price in Austin is approximately $507,000, down about 9.5% year-over-year. (Redfin)

  • Days on Market: Homes are currently spending an average of 88 days on the market — a slower pace that benefits buyers compared to the previous year. (Redfin)

  • Rental Prices: In September 2025 the median rental price in Austin was $2200/month. That’s holding steady from August. (Austin Board of Realtors)

  • Major Employer: The University of Texas at Austin remains one of the city’s largest employers, with over 21,000 faculty and staff contributing to the local economy. (Texas Economic Development)

  • Downtown Jobs: Accenture, AT&T, Deloitte, Meta, Google, Indeed, St. David's Healthcare, Teacher Retirement System, Army Futures Command and Whole Foods all have major offices in downtown Austin. (Opportunity Austin)

Education & Community Recognition

  • Keep Austin Weird: A commonly known and repeated phrase, it originated in 2000 when a librarian was making a donation to a radio station to support its “offbeat music” because “it helps keep Austin weird.” It’s since come to represent support for small business and a quirky lifestyle. (KXAN)

  • Austin ISD: The city’s public school district has ~72,000 students enrolled and employs nearly 5,200 teachers. Bowie HS and the Ann Richards School for Young Women Leaders are among the district’s top rated high schools. (TEA)

  • Private K-12 Schools: Austin offers families a variety of private K-12 schools with different emphasizes to choose from. This includes the Austin Waldorf School, St. Andrew’s Episcopal School and the Austin International School. (Niche)

  • Higher Ed: You can’t talk about Austin without mentioning the University of Texas. As the state’s leading research university, the school has ~55,000 students enrolled, offers 400 study abroad program and invested $1.14 billion in research in 2024. They play some football over there too . ;) (University of Texas)

  • Best State Capital: Austin was recently ranked the best capital city to live in for a combination of affordability, quality of life, healthcare and similar factors. Madison, WI and Raleigh, NC rounded out the top three. (WalletHub)

Our Austin Favs

We love taking advantage of city-life in Austin, including a few spots that help keep it weird. Here are a few of our fav spots:

  • 🌮 Casa Chapala – 9041 Research Blvd, Ste #100
    Family-owned and some of the best Tex-Mex in town. They offer table-side guacamole and salsa, a wide variety of menu options and killer deals for Taco Tuesday.

  • 🍹 Fonda San Miguel – 2330 W N Loop Blvd
    Austin’s most well-known high end Tex-Mex spot - plan weeks out if you want dinner here! The ingredients are all top-shelf and the margaritas are strong. A good location for special occasion meals.

  • 🎨 Thinkery – 1830 Simond Ave
    Austin’s hands-on creative space for little people, our children’s museum, in Mueller community. It offers glass painting, water tables, outdoor playground, toddler-only spaces and more. We hosted 2 birthday parties here and had a membership for years!

  • 🤠 Bullock Texas State History Museum – 1800 N Congress Ave
    Offers IMAX films, hands-on exhibits and a history of Texas from Native Americans through the Space Age. Excellent for a family day, especially with 4th and 7th grade students as these are their Texas history years in school. Walking distance to the State Capitol.

  • 🏞️ McKinney Falls State Park 5808 McKinney Falls Pkwy
    Easy hiking, calm waters and overnight camping spots, within the city limits and less than 15 miles from the State Capitol.

  • Austin FC – 10414 Mc Kalla Pl
    The city’s first pro sports team, Austinites are fanatical about FC. The season runs roughly March - September so slather on your sunscreen before you head to Q2 Stadium. Listos verde!
